FINANCE REVIEW SUMMARY — PILOT CHURN

Churn in the Larkspur pilot exceeded forecast, concentrated among small accounts onboarded in the first wave. Revenue impact is modest; acquisition spend on the cohort is written off. Retention fixes ship next cycle. Margin on remaining pilot accounts holds above plan. The board should read the confidential note below before the pilot go/no-go decision.

board note of kawig-tahog: Ulairax Works is in early talks to buy Noriusix Works for about $31.4 million. The Pelmir launch date is April 2, and nothing goes to the press before then.

Fire-Drill Roll Call — Team Assistants

During drills at Ferrith Tower, assistants collect the printed roster from the muster-point cabinet on the east lawn, tick off each team member by name, and report gaps to the warden in the orange vest. The cabinet is locked at all times; open it with the assistant pass code below.

turnstile pass: bdg-YEOZLM-79341408

## Tuning

The receipt mailer (Almsgate) batches donation receipts and sends through the Thornquay relay. On-call: if the queue backs up, resist the urge to crank batch size — the relay rate-limits per connection, and bigger batches just mean bigger retries. Scale worker count first, then shorten the flush interval. Dedupe window must stay longer than the retry horizon or donors get duplicate receipts, which generates tickets. All knobs live in one place and are read at worker start. Current production values follow.

tuning table, kajop-yafof:
QUOTAS = {
    "wenath": 10,
    "ulaael": 5,
}